Incorrect I'm afraid. To be honest it sounds like a lot of posters on here don't know the rules.
He only needs one hand on the ball and the ball to be on the surface, a player can't kick the ball out of his hand/hands. This is what Kevin did so a correct foul was given.
I've slated Anthony Taylor for "mistakes" before so makes sense to congratulate him on good calls when he does them.

This! From an ex-ref he got this right. If the keeper has one hand on the ball, whilst the ball is on the ground, the keeper is deemed to have 'control' of the ball and it cannot be kicked out of his hand(s) .... as much as i hate to say this, he did get it right :-(
